Performance Analysis and Fundamental Performance Trade Offs for CLV Optical Disks

Summary: Models CLV optical-disk retrieval; exact and approximate analyses for mirror presence, block-boundary crossing, and large objects. Shows fundamental physical-design implications for CLV databases and potential gains from tailored layout. (summarized by gpt-5-nano on Feb 09 2026)
